Receives, searches, fingerprints, books, photographs, supervises, and completes record checks of incoming prisoners; maintains physical control of prisoners using minimal restraint techniques; performs security, safety, and health checks of prisoners in holding facilities; releases prisoners by issuing citations, receiving bail or transporting them to the County jail.

This is skilled work in a county jail. Ability to monitor the two-way radio system used by other deputy jailers; monitor the visual and audio monitors throughout the jail. Release and return inmates who participate in a work release program; release and return inmates to a cell that work inside the jail.
